WebTriage is the process of assessment of a patient on arrival to the ED to determine the priority for medical care based on the clinical urgency of the patient’s presenting condition. triage enables prioritisation of limited resources to obtain the maximum clinical utility for all patients presenting to the ED.

WebThe triage process Triage progresses through a series of clearly-defined steps, which focus on the rapid assessment of a patient. WebWho Performs the Triage Procedure. An initial triage officer is a health care professional who performs triage on a patient arriving at the hospital.
